The Military Arms Corporation in Knoxville, Tennessee, hosts a catalog of shotguns, MP5 clones, and their first 1911 in .45 ACP. New for 2025 is their first double-stack 1911 — the MAC Duty 9 — made to MAC’s specifications by Tisas.

MAC Duty 9 Quick Specs

  • Caliber: 9mm Luger
  • Capacity: 17+1
  • Barrel: 5″ Bull Barrel with 11 Degree Target Crown
  • Overall Length: 8.8 Inches
  • Weight: 30 ounces unloaded
  • Action Type: Single Action
  • Firing System: Hammer Fired
  • Safety: Manual Thumb Safety and Grip Safety

Features

Engineered for versatility, this full-size, hammer-fired 9mm pistol features a factory RMR optic cut on the slide and a universal light rail, making it a solid choice for duty use, home defense, or competition. Its 5-inch bull barrel, finished with a QPQ Tenifer coating and an 11-degree target crown, helps reduce recoil while maximizing accuracy.

The MAC Duty 9 Double Stack is built with durability in mind, featuring a 4140 hammer-forged steel slide and frame with a rugged Cerakote finish. The polymer grip module provides a firm yet comfortable texture, and the skeletonized trigger — adjustable for overtravel — delivers a crisp 4.75 lb trigger pull.

A competition-grade aluminum magwell ensures smooth, fast reloads, while the fiber optic front sight and black serrated rear sight offer a clear sight picture. The pistol ships with two 17-round Checkmate magazines, an optics plate system, and a premium lockable hard case—all at an MSRP of $1,099.99.
